[PATCH 1/5] arm64: dts: qcom: qcs6490-rb3gen2: use pci for device nodes

From: Alex Elder

Date: Tue Sep 01 2026 - 14:21:42 EST


A recent change caused the embedded PCIe endpoints on TC9564 SoCs to
be treated by the devicetree code as PCI buses, which is incorrect.

An RB3gen2 system has an "interposer board" that contains a TC9564
SoC. The TC9564 includes a PCIe switch with one upstream port and
two downstream (external) ports, plus a third downstream port. The
third port has an embedded PCIe endpoint with two functions, each
providing access to a 10 Gbps capable Ethernet interface.

The devicetree nodes representing these functions were previously
named "pci@" but were renamed in the interest of consistency in
commit e806c63ba51a7 ("arm64: dts: qcom: Rename pci@ nodes to pcie@").

Unfortunately, of_node_is_pcie() causes nodes named "pcie@" to be
treated as PCI bridges, which PCI endpoints are not. The previous
name "pci" matched such nodes as "default-flags" bus type, defined
in the of_busses[] array.

Rename the PCIe endpoint nodes "pci@" so they are not mistaken for
bridge nodes by the devicetree parsing code. This restores the
previous behavior, and allows them to be used for PCI endpoint bus.
